We are now looking for our General Manager to manage our Norfolk Offshore Wind Zone, based at Great Yarmouth. The wind zone consists of 3 Offshore Wind Farms, generating 4.2 GW in total and having 276 wind turbines. It is one of the biggest wind clusters in the world.
As a General Manager you will have full responsibility and accountability for the delivery of safety, technical, and financial performance for the complete wind zone.
The General Manager will be a crucial part of establishing the site O&M organisation in cooperation with the operation readiness team, enabling operational readiness by COD which is planned for implementation (Norfolk Vanguard West 2029, Norfolk Vanguard East 2030 and Norfolk Boreas 2032).
This is a true P&L leadership role with legal accountability, executive visibility and a rare opportunity to shape and lead the operational foundation of a major renewable asset from pre-operations through to full performance delivery.

RWE Offshore Wind will play a central role in realising our purpose and vision so far being the No.2 generator globally. The company's 3,500+ experts operate more than 1,000 fixed bottom and floating wind turbines in 19 wind farms. And we plan to increase our capacity from the current 3.3 GW to 10 GW by 2030 (RWE's share). In connection with current projects in development as well as upcoming auctions in Europe, the United States, and the Asia-Pacific region, RWE Offshore Wind is preparing to implement further complex projects.
RWE Offshore Wind tests a wide variety of new technologies in our offshore wind farms, enabling these plants to operate more efficiently and economically.
